About

Born from the depths of Berlin's underground, The Ocean Collective isn't just a band; it's a geological expedition set to music. Emerging in the early 2000s, their sound is a crushing blend of post-metal grandeur, progressive rock complexity, and sludge metal grit, often punctuated by orchestral arrangements. Think Neurosis grappling with Pink Floyd beneath a glacier. The release of *Precambrian* in 2007, a sprawling double album exploring Earth's earliest eons, marked their breakthrough, showcasing their ambition and conceptual depth. Driven by guitarist Robin Staps, The Ocean has consistently pushed boundaries, incorporating science, philosophy, and art into their thematic landscapes. Albums like *Heliocentric* and *Anthropocentric* tackled theological and philosophical debates with intellectual ferocity, while *Pelagial* plunged into the ocean's depths both sonically and conceptually. Collaborations with artists like Katatonia’s Jonas Renkse have further enriched their sound. With each release, The Ocean proves their unwavering commitment to crafting immersive, thought-provoking musical experiences. Their latest works continue to explore complex themes, solidifying their place as one of the most innovative and intellectually stimulating acts in heavy music.
